WORK HOUR EXCEPTION
Pursuant to FWRC 19.103.040, work hours are permitted outright between the following hours:
7:00am and 8:00pm Monday through Friday
9:00am and 8:00pm Saturday
Development activities and heavy equipment operations are not permitted on Sundays or holidays observed
by the city. However, the director of community and economic development may grant revocable written
permission to engage in development activity other than the above permitted times, in accordance with
FWRC 19.105.050(2)(a):
a, 'Ally excepbm"fAust be requested by advance written request to the director, including description
0 f"the% #pe "'Fic eV ` eption(s) requested; proposed temporary construction mitigation measures for any
-C d- I
rolitAedlnpacts such as traffic, noise, and glare-, and an analysis of how the request meets the
following criteria:
i) The work will not result in substantial adverse impacts to surrounding properties.
ii) The exception is necessary to avoid undue delay of project completion and/or long-term
inconvenience or disruption to the public.
APPROVAL
The proposed project is to make a number of enhancements to South 352nd Street from Enchanted Parkwa
to Interstate 5. Due to the location of the project.site, it is anticipated that development activity during the
proposed work hours will not interfere with any residential use and will not result in substantial adverse
impacts to surrounding properties. Therefore, based on your written request, the director of community an
economic development hereby grants you revocable approval to engagein construction activity during the
hours listed in the 'Proposed Work Schedule' section above. Per RIVRC 19.105.040(3), written noticeat leas
seven days prior to the ptoposed work activity is required before a work hour variance may be granted.

CLOSING
Please be advised drat the city may revoke or modify any exceptions approved under this section based on
verified complaints that the development activity or equipment operation does not meet the terms of the
ri approved exception, or if the activity creates some unanticipated and verifiable adverse effect. If you have any
